"Quick on the Draw"

Déroulé
Teams will divide into M/F pairs with one pair starting on the chipper and one pair starting on the max lift. At “3-2-1-Go,” M/F pair one will work through the following movements: 100 double unders (150 RX – 75 each) 75 alternating dumbbell snatch (50/35 – RX, 35/25 – Scaled) 50 toes to bar 25 Assault bike calories (35 calories RX) *Athletes can divide reps between the M/F pair however they choose (except double unders for RX teams). At the same time, M/F pair two will be working to find their heaviest load of the following complex: 1 Hang Clean + 2 Front Squats Athletes must make a noticeable stop in the hang position before beginning the complex. Athletes can hang power clean or they can receive the barbell in a full squat, but a squat clean doesn’t count towards the two front squats. There will be one men’s barbell and one women’s barbell, but only one athlete can be on the platform lifting at any given time. Athletes can take as many attempts as needed. When M/F pair one is finished with the chipper, M/F pair two can immediately start working their way through the chipper backwards. M/F pair two will work through the following movements: 25 Assault bike calories (35 calories RX) 50 toes to bar 75 alternating dumbbell snatch (50/35 – RX, 35/25 – Scaled) 100 double unders (150 RX – 75 each) The time for the team chipper stops when M/F pair two runs to the starting mat after having completed their final double under. M/F pair one athletes are working to establish their best effort on the complex during this time and continue working until the clock hits 12:00. *M/F pair one athletes must get off the bike at 25 calories for scaled and 35 calories for RX. *Rollover calories will count and M/F pair two will bike until the screen shows 50/70 calories. *Weight may go up or down on the barbells. *Total weight in plates at each station is 385# (4-45s, 2-35s, 2-25s, 2-15s, 4-10s, 2-5s, 2-2.5s) *Athletes must use collars for the lift to count. *M/F pair one athletes can’t attempt their first lift until M/F pair two athletes are done lifting and off the lifting mat.
